20140118112 | Conversion of Alert Messages for Dissemination in a Program Distribution Network - A system for inserting alert based information into broadcast programming over a program distribution network. A program distributor transmits broadcast programming over program distribution network via a network fabric. When program distributor receives alert based information, the program distributor converts the alert information from a first format to a second format compatible with the broadcast programming and the program distributor inserts the converted alert into a signal carrying the broadcast programming via the network fabric. A method is also disclosed for inserting alert based information into a broadcast programming transmitted over a program distribution network. | 05-01-2014 |

20090310025 | Multiple channel modulator - The disclosed embodiments relate to a system and method for processing digital communication signals. An exemplary system comprises a first input adapted to receive a first digital communication signal, a second input adapted to receive a second digital communication signal, an upconverter adapted to generate a multichannel digital signal that incorporates data corresponding to the first digital signal at a first frequency and data corresponding to the second digital signal at a second frequency, and a digital-to-analog converter adapted to convert the multichannel digital signal to a multichannel analog signal. | 12-17-2009 |

20100231803 | HIGH DEFINITION TELEVISION TRANSMISSION WITH MOBILE CAPABILITY - A method and architecture for processing signal communications between an encoder and decoder operating according to the ATSC standard adapted for mobile handheld transmission is disclosed. The method and apparatus comprises embedding code rate identifiers in the packet ID and training sequences, using a chirp sequence as a training sequence and transmitting data in a single burst wherein the data is encoded according to multiple code rates. | 09-16-2010 |
20100296576 | PREAMBLE FOR A DIGITAL TELEVISION SYSTEM - The present invention concerns a system for transmitting a plurality of modes of digital television signals within the same transmission channel where one transmission mode is more robust than another mode. The present invention also concerns a system for receiving and decoding such signals. More specifically, an aspect of the present invention involves a method and an apparatus for utilizing a proper length of preamble data for the improvement of reception. Furthermore, another aspect of the present invention involves a method and an apparatus for inserting a preamble into a proper place in a transmitted data stream relative to the filed synchronization data. Another aspect of the present invention involves a method and an apparatus for decoding trellis-coded data, using the predetermined preamble data. | 11-25-2010 |

20110067703 | MEDICAL DEVICE WITH ANTIMICROBIAL LAYER - A medical device includes a conduit for a fluid. The conduit has a wall formed of a hydrophobic polymer with a hydrophilic polymer layer extruded over it, and an antimicrobial substantially dispersed within the hydrophilic polymer. The antimicrobial compound may be a predetermined amount of phosphorus-based glass having a predetermined quantity of a metal such as silver substantially dispersed therein. The medical device may be an endotracheal tube made by providing a hydrophobic polymer, a hydrophilic polymer and an antimicrobial compound, forming the hydrophobic polymer, the hydrophilic polymer and the antimicrobial compound into a conduit, and forming a cuff on an end of the conduit. | 03-24-2011 |
